C. Allen Foster has been recognized as a preeminent trial lawyer for over 50 years, having tried high profile cases in 15 states, numerous federal courts and virtually all of the national and international arbitration venues. He was a senior lecturer in law at Duke Law School for ten years, teaching trial practice, commercial arbitration and construction law. He has served as the U.S. government representative to the International Agency Dispute Resolution Centre in Paris, was special litigation counsel to the Republican Party and has served as a commissioner to the National Commission on Uniform State Laws. He is active in numerous national and international charitable organizations.

Significant Representations

  • Recently obtained $120 million federal court judgment in breach of contract action against Iraq
  • Representing plaintiff in libel case arising out of the play “Kleptocracy”
  • Obtained $148.6 million trial court judgment in tobacco antitrust case
  • Obtained $20 million recovery from Kazakhstan in arbitration before Stockholm Chamber of Commerce
  • Obtained first CAFTA arbitration award for US investor in Guatemalan railroad system
  • Obtained $50 million award for patentee of air bag crash sensor in patent licensing arbitration before ICC in Paris
  • Obtained ICC award for international consultant against major US oil company for services Kurdistan
  • Successfully represented major US governmental contractor in ICSID arbitration concerning Indonesian government contracts
  • Five successful US Supreme Court cases and numerous amici briefs in SCOTUS
  • Represented interest of US government in qui tam litigation over DNA sequencing machine patent
  • Represented plaintiffs who were enslaved by Japanese corporations during World War II in In re World War II Era Japanese Forced Labor litigation
  • Represented plaintiff in first case tried before Russian Antimonopoly Commission in Moscow
  • Represented plaintiff in only successful political gerrymandering case, obtaining declaration that statewide election of judges in North Carolina was unconstitutional
  • Represent Russian airline in recovery of airplane “Skyfleet S570” featured in Casino Royale
  • Represented Member of Congress in leading Constitutional case over separation of powers
  • Represented numerous public officials in defamation cases
  • Served as arbitrator in over 500 commercial and labor arbitration cases
